How do I fix root element is missing?

Resolution Process

  1. Close the Jet Data Manager.
  2. Open Windows Explorer. Type %appdata% in the address bar and press enter.
  3. Navigate to Jet Data Manager Server > Jet Data Manager Server > {version}
  4. Delete or rename the Config.XML file.
  5. Restart the Jet Data Manager and enter your repository settings.

How do I fix a missing root element in MySQL?

You just have to remove it (or rename it to something else) and launch the MySQL notifier again – config file will be recreated automatically. In my case, the config file was in the C:\Users\YourUsername\AppData\Roaming\Oracle\MySQL Notifier\settings. config path. Removing it solved the problem.

What is a root element in XML?

Each XML document has exactly one single root element. It encloses all the other elements and is therefore the sole parent element to all the other elements. ROOT elements are also called document elements. In HTML, the root element is the element.

How do I fix an error in XML 0 0?

Check that the ADMS Console is not running. If it is close it….ProgramData appears.

  1. Navigate to the “C:\ProgramData\Autodesk\VaultServer\Configuration\” folder.
  2. Rename SiteConfiguration. xml, to _OldSiteConfiguration. xml.
  3. Restart the webservice by starting a Command prompt (Run as Administrator) and typing IISRESET.

What does invalid XML document mean?

XML values that do not have a valid lexical form for the target index XML data type are considered to be invalid XML values. For example, ABC is an invalid XML value for the xs:double data type.

Where can I find MySQL Notifier?

The MySQL Notifier for Microsoft Windows resides in the system tray and provides visual status information for your MySQL Server instances. A green icon is displayed at the top left corner of the tray icon if the current MySQL Server is running, or a red icon if the service is stopped.

What is field in MySQL?

Definition and Usage The FIELD() function returns the index position of a value in a list of values. This function performs a case-insensitive search. Note: If the specified value is not found in the list of values, this function will return 0.

What is a root element in CSS?

The :root CSS pseudo-class matches the root element of a tree representing the document. In HTML, :root represents the element and is identical to the selector html , except that its specificity is higher.

Does XML need a root?

Root Element is mandatory in XML XML document must have a root element. A root element can have child elements and sub-child elements.
